1

What is the greatest common factor of 76 and 60?

77% Answer Correctly
3
28
26
4

Solution

The factors of 76 are [1, 2, 4, 19, 38, 76] and the factors of 60 are [1, 2, 3, 4, 5, 6, 10, 12, 15, 20, 30, 60]. They share 3 factors [1, 2, 4] making 4 the greatest factor 76 and 60 have in common.


2

A factor is a positive __________ that divides evenly into a given number.

78% Answer Correctly

mixed number

improper fraction

fraction

integer


Solution

A factor is a positive integer that divides evenly into a given number. For example, the factors of 8 are 1, 2, 4, and 8.


3

Which of the following is a mixed number?

82% Answer Correctly

\({7 \over 5} \)

\(1 {2 \over 5} \)

\({5 \over 7} \)

\({a \over 5} \)


Solution

A rational number (or fraction) is represented as a ratio between two integers, a and b, and has the form \({a \over b}\) where a is the numerator and b is the denominator. An improper fraction (\({5 \over 3} \)) has a numerator with a greater absolute value than the denominator and can be converted into a mixed number (\(1 {2 \over 3} \)) which has a whole number part and a fractional part.


4

A menswear store is having a sale: "Buy one shirt at full price and get another shirt for 25% off." If Monty buys two shirts, each with a regular price of $49, how much money will he save?

70% Answer Correctly
$24.50
$22.05
$2.45
$12.25

Solution

By buying two shirts, Monty will save $49 x \( \frac{25}{100} \) = \( \frac{$49 x 25}{100} \) = \( \frac{$1225}{100} \) = $12.25 on the second shirt.


5

What is (c4)3?

80% Answer Correctly
4c3
c
3c4
c12

Solution

To raise a term with an exponent to another exponent, retain the base and multiply the exponents:

(c4)3
c(4 * 3)
c12
